2011-03-01 5 views
10

J'ai récemment commencé à rechercher des fonctionnalités de base de données de bases de données. En ce moment je regarde dans la base de données Neo4j Graph.Neo4j recherche de base de données

Malheureusement, je ne trouve pas toutes les informations dont j'ai besoin. J'ai trouvé la plupart des informations sauf les suivantes:

  • Types de données de support? . (Entier,
  • Taille max de base de données
  • Max noeuds dans db
  • Max relations dans db

Répondre

8

Les types de données pris en charge:.?.?

  • booléenne ou booléen []
  • octet ou byte []
  • court ou short []
  • int ou int []
  • longue ou longue []
  • flotteur ou flotter []
  • double ou double []
  • char ou char []
  • java.lang.String ou String []

Source: Neo4j API docs

Il n'y a pas de limite sur la taille de la base de données, mais la version actuelle (1.2) a des limites sur le nombre de noeuds, les relations et prope rties. La limite pour chacun d'entre eux est de 4 milliards. Le travail sur l'augmentation des limites est fait en ce moment, et sera bientôt inclus dans une sortie de jalon. La nouvelle limite est 32B sur les nœuds et les relations et 64B sur les propriétés. Dans la version 1.3.M03, la prise en charge des versions intermédiaires pour un stockage plus efficace des chaînes courtes a été incluse, ce qui réduit considérablement la consommation de disques pour de nombreux jeux de données. Voir Better support for short strings in Neo4j.

+0

thx pour votre réponse incroyablement rapide! Très utile. Si quelqu'un veut connaître la source de la partie «augmenter les limites», il y a un article de blog à ce sujet: http://blog.neo4j.org/2011_01_01_archive.html – NickGreen

Questions connexes